The brainchild behind all of these (ok, maybe not the writers’ strike) is Joss Whedon, one of a *new crop of Hollywood producers/writers/directors who don’t always play by Hollywood’s rules. *(In this instance “new” means young, bold, brass, hip, with it…etc.)
Whedon has created a new entertainment, a ’supervillain musical’, “Dr. Horrible’s Sing-Along Blog” —- “streaming live” and FREE this week - for one week only.
As he explains the genesis of the project >>>
Once upon a time, all the writers in the forest got very mad with the Forest Kings and declared a work-stoppage. The forest creatures were all sad; the mushrooms did not dance, the elderberries gave no juice for the festival wines, and the Teamsters were kinda pissed. (They were very polite about it, though.) During this work-stoppage, many writers tried to form partnerships for outside funding to create new work that circumvented the Forest King system. Frustrated with the lack of movement on that front, I finally decided to do something very ambitious, very exciting, very mid-life-crisisy.

The schedule for “Doctor Horrible’s Sing-Along Blog” looks like this:
ACT ONE (Wheee!) will go up Tuesday July 15th.
ACT TWO (OMG!) will go up Thursday July 17th.
ACT THREE (Denouement!) will go up Saturday July 19th.
All acts will stay up until midnight Sunday July 20th.
